Now, Frome has more to offer than just delightful shops and market stalls - it’s a haven for the arts. You’ll find art galleries showcasing local talent, quirky theatres showcasing everything from musicals to stand-up comedy, and - get this - the Frome Festival! It's a two-week long celebration of the arts with music, theatre, dance, and so much more.
